The setup

What you are walking into

Boson X is a physics-themed runner game where players navigate through a rotating particle accelerator environment. Players quantum leap between platforms in a subatomic realm, timing their jumps precisely while maintaining momentum to discover the elusive Boson X particle. The game features an abstract design that removes traditional floor and ceiling boundaries, creating a unique spatial perspective.
